Ansys HFSS is a versatile 3D electromagnetic (EM) simulation tool used for the design and analysis of high-frequency electronic devices such as antennas, interconnects, connectors, integrated circuits (ICs), and printed circuit boards (PCBs). This powerful software allows engineers to create and evaluate a wide range of high-frequency electronic products, including antenna arrays, RF and microwave components, and filters. Renowned among engineers globally, Ansys HFSS is essential for developing high-speed electronics utilized in various applications like communication systems, advanced driver assistance systems (ADAS), satellites, and Internet of Things (IoT) devices. The software's exceptional performance and precision empower engineers to tackle complex challenges related to RF, microwave, IC, PCB, and electromagnetic interference (EMI) issues. With a robust suite of solvers, Ansys HFSS effectively addresses a myriad of electromagnetic challenges, making it an indispensable resource in the field of electronic design. As the amount of electronics content grows, so does the complexity of design processes. This video illustrates how PADS Professional offers robust PCB design functionalities in a cost-effective and user-friendly package tailored for hardware engineers. The Siemens product suite plays a crucial role in facilitating the digital transformation of electronic systems design. Discover how it is ideally suited to provide digitally integrated platforms for product ideation, paving the way for the next generation of successful market products. By participating in this experience, you can learn how to create a design from inception to completion, showcasing the ease of utilizing its sophisticated technology, which includes features like rigid-flex design, RF design, and advanced routing techniques, such as HDI and area rules, all aimed at enhancing your workflow efficiency. With intuitive navigation for projects and designs, comprehensive hierarchical support, and advanced tools for managing rules and attributes, you will be well-equipped to achieve your PCB design objectives more effectively than ever before.
